In Borisov the weather in July is generally perfect, characterized by high temperatures and moderate rainfall. July falls within the summer season. Daytime temperatures hover around 25°C, while nights can cool down to about 14°C. On average, it is the month with the highest temperature of the year.
Borisov in July usually receives moderate rainfall, averaging around 91 mm for the month. It is the wettest month of the year, so an umbrella might come in handy. Rain is expected on roughly 15 days.
If you're inclined towards comfortable temperatures and drier conditions, July is a prime time to visit Borisov. June, July and August typically offer the best circumstances. While January, February, March, November and December tend to showcase less optimal conditions.
